Output ab98ebc6ec24424246262ca61021a6488a650050030a7fc5dba3519955811409:4

value
13405835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2241e0d072f19f1e449fc40e1826e004d240dd18 OP_EQUAL
address
MB2J8FNkTPZEXbUKWHBGzqEdGBWoiYEQdH
transaction
ab98ebc6ec24424246262ca61021a6488a650050030a7fc5dba3519955811409
spent
true